About 2 years ago I got to walk all over Johnson's site in CT w/ my son, 
the two of us totally alone, for about 2 hours of gawking. The art 
gallery had been left unlocked so that we could look at efflorescence on 
the floor. Subsequently I sent up a can of shredded toilet paper in 
clear spring water to use as a poultice. The glass house is ok... what 
is truly superb though is the overall relationship of landscape to 
structure and the plantings.
